How often should an air source heat pump be serviced?
Most air source heat pumps should be serviced once a year, in line with the manufacturer’s instructions. Regular servicing checks the system is operating safely and efficiently, while identifying wear or faults before they cause a breakdown.
The correct interval depends on the heat pump model, how hard it works and the manufacturer’s instructions. A system used as the main heat source deserves a planned service every heating year, while a manufacturer may set a different requirement. The service record should follow that guidance rather than a generic calendar rule.
A service is more than checking whether the unit switches on. We inspect the outdoor unit, fan, coil, guards and surrounding airflow. Leaves, mud, long grass and other debris can restrict the air the heat pump needs to operate. We also check the condensate drain, because a blockage can cause water to freeze or back up around the unit.
Inside the property, we check the controls, circulation, pipework, system pressure and heat emitters. We look for signs that air is trapped, flow is restricted or the heat pump is relying too heavily on its backup heater. On a system with underfloor heating, radiators or a hot-water cylinder, the settings and performance need to work together.
Electrical connections, safety controls and error history form part of the inspection too. We compare operating readings with the manufacturer’s expected range and investigate unusual cycling, poor defrosting or a change in hot-water performance. These checks can identify a developing fault before it leaves the property without heating.
Some conditions justify asking for advice sooner than the normal service interval. These include:
- Repeated warning messages or unexplained shutdowns.
- New or worsening noise from the fan, pump or pipework.
- Rooms taking longer to reach temperature.
- A noticeable increase in electricity use without a change in heating habits.
- Ice that remains on the outdoor coil after the normal defrost cycle.
- Water around the outdoor unit, cylinder or heating pipework.
Homes near trees, building work or dusty areas may need more frequent cleaning of accessible filters and outdoor components. A heat pump working hard to heat an older home can also benefit from an earlier performance check if comfort or running costs change. There are a few checks you can make between services. Keep the outdoor unit clear of stored items and vegetation, clean any user-accessible filters as the manual describes, and note error codes rather than repeatedly resetting them. Don’t remove covers, alter refrigerant circuits or change installer settings yourself. Those parts require the appropriate technical checks.

If the system has just been installed, check the commissioning and warranty paperwork for any first inspection or servicing condition.
Keep the service report with the installation documents. Manufacturers may ask for evidence of maintenance when considering a warranty claim, and the history helps an engineer understand changes in performance over time.
